The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) inks three-year kit sponsorship deal with MPL. The deal will span from November 2020 till December 2023. And during the duration of the deal BCCI will earn Rs 65 lakh per game. On top of that, the governing body will receive 10 per cent of net sales as royalty per season.
According to an ANI report, an Apex Council member confirmed the development. He goes on to add that the cost of merchandising is Rs 3 crore per year for the three year period.
“Yes, we have signed a deal with that is effective from November 2020 till December 2023. The kit sponsorship amount is Rs 65 lakh per match while merchandising is Rs 3 crore per year for the three year period. With that royalty will be 10 per cent of net sales per season,” the Apex Council member said.
Nike makes way for MPL

Team India’s current kit sponsor Nike decided to pull out of the current deal after asking for a reduction in royalty and merchandise cost. The move is believed to be an effort by the company to cover the loss following the ongoing pandemic and its financial effects. BCCI decided to accept fresh bids after negotiations failed.
The Indian team’s first post-pandemic tour kicks off from November 27 in Australia. The squad for the tour has been announced already and they will be leaving from UAE after the conclusion of the ongoing IPL season.
